Keilside Cottage, 10 Drummochy Road, Lower Largo is a Grade B listed building in the Fife local planning authority area, Scotland. First listed on 1 March 1984.

Description
Keilside Cottage is an early 19th century building, restored in 1978. It is a two-storey house with an attic, arranged as three bays wide. The front elevation is rendered and lined to imitate ashlar stone, with painted window margins. One gable end is harled. The central doorway is flanked by windows, with only one window on the first floor. The windows are 12-pane sashes. The roof is pantiled, with straight skews and a chimney stack on the southwest gable.
